Immobilizer Chip

The immobilizer chip in most keys is a great option to protect your car from theft. It sends a signal to the engine control unit when keys are in ignition lock. This allows the car to start only when the transponder code on the key matches the code of the car. The car will not start if someone is trying a trick by shorting the circuit.

The first two immobilizer chips were susceptible to weak cryptography. However, the third generation is substantially more secure. Although it's not difficult to duplicate a standard car key, it's much more difficult to duplicate with an immobilizer key. This is due to the fact that the key fob as well as the smart key both contain a transponder chip which transmits an unique code to the engine control unit. These codes can only be removed by authorized dealers after confirming the credentials of the customer.
